How to Open a Real Estate Brokerage You might be interested in learning how to open a real estate brokerage if you have an affinity for real estate, a sound knowledge of business and are comfortable brokering deals that involve large sums of money. A real estate brokerage brings sellers and buyers of real estate together and, for a percentage of the deal, negotiates their transactions. Although the real estate market can fluctuate widely--depending on economic conditions--starting a real estate brokerage can be a profitable next step for any real estate agent with sufficient financial resources and contacts. Things you will need Contact list Real estate and broker's licenses Business plan Investment capital Venue, website or both Office equipment Broker trust accounts Catalog Determine what type of real estate brokerage you want to open. You first need to know what your specialty is. There are brokers who specialize in residential real estate, commercial real estate, national real estate, international real estate or a combination. 2 Make a list of your contacts in real estate that includes people and businesses that can alert you to sellers and buyers. 3 Find out who the competition is in your area and determine what type of real estate they broker and how they reach their customers. 4 Obtain all required licenses. The requirements may vary, depending on where you live. In some states and countries, you can get your real estate agent's and broker's licenses at the same time, while elsewhere you may have to be a licensed agent for at least a year before applying for your broker's license. 5 Write a detailed business plan that includes the cost of your startup, taxes, equipment, employees and marketing as well as employees' salaries. Remember to include your business strategy and expected income. 6 Request funding from private investors or a bank. The costs of your venue will determine the amount of money you'll need for your start up. You need to decide if you're renting an office, working from your home or starting an online real estate brokerage. 7 Buy your office equipment, including computer, fax, printer and other office supplies. 8 Open broker trust accounts at your bank. All real estate brokers are legally required to use broker trust accounts to deposit the money they receive from clients while brokering a deal. 9 Hire qualified agents who are local and can bring in more business. 10 Develop a marketing plan and put it to work by running real estate ads in the local newspaper and advertising online. 11 Open your real estate brokerage. Tips 1. Always be prepared to work evenings and weekends, as this is when many working clients will want to view real estate. 2. Always join a national or international brokers' association to stay on top of industry developments and establish new business contacts.
